AI-powered input fields bring intelligent assistance directly to form fields throughout the Syncontrol platform. When configured, users can access AI suggestions that process contextual data and optional file attachments to generate relevant content.
AI features require the AI & Analytics Package subscription.
Accessing AI Input Fields
When you navigate to a page with configured AI inputs, an orange button with a sparkle icon appears next to matching input fields. Click this button to reveal a dropdown with available AI prompts for that field.

Each prompt shows its title (e.g., “AI Risk: Product description”). If you have administrator permissions, a pencil icon appears next to the prompt name for quick access to the configuration interface.
Using the Chat Interface
Selecting a prompt opens a chat-like popup where you interact with the AI assistant. The system message indicates the assistant is ready, and you can type instructions or questions in the text field at the bottom.

The AI processes your input along with context data and any configured file attachments. Responses appear in the chat, and you can continue the conversation to refine the output before inserting it into the field.
Quick Generation
Click the send button without typing anything to generate content based solely on the configured prompt and context data. The AI processes the prompt template with all available context and returns a response.
Adding Instructions
Type additional details or instructions before sending to guide the AI’s response. For example, you might specify a particular format, tone, or focus area.
Applying Responses

When the AI responds, generated content appears in a highlighted message. Click the Apply button at the bottom of the chat to insert the response directly into the target field on the page.
Refining Responses
If the initial response isn’t quite right, continue the conversation to modify it. Type follow-up instructions like “make it shorter”, “add more detail”, or even creative requests.

The AI maintains conversation context, so each refinement builds on the previous response. Continue iterating until satisfied with the result, then click Apply to insert the final version.
File Attachments
Some AI inputs are configured to include file attachments for additional context. The system processes various file formats:
- PDF Documents - Direct text extraction
- Word Documents - DOC and DOCX parsing
- Images - OCR via Azure Computer Vision
- Scanned Documents - OCR processing for image-based PDFs
Editing AI Inputs (Administrators)
Administrators can quickly edit an AI input configuration by clicking the pencil icon next to the prompt name in the dropdown. This opens the configuration interface where you can modify the prompt, adjust targeting, and use the Preview tab to test how the prompt works with real data from the current page.
